Maintaining health and fitness is the most important thing for people over 40. It is crucial to find ways that you can stay fit throughout your entire life. Regular exercise, healthy eating, moderate alcohol consumption, and quitting smoking are all important.

It is also important for us to realize that our bodies will change with age. Our bones begin to weaken and our muscle mass begins to shrink. You can slow down the aging process if you take care of yourself.

There are many benefits to staying healthy and fit as we age. These include:

  • Better sleep
  • Improved moods
  • Enhanced energy levels
  • Lower risk of developing cancer
  • A longer life
  • More independence
  • Better sex
  • Memory that is better
  • Better concentration
  • Improved circulation
  • Stronger immune system
  • Less pain and aches

Why Exercise is Important for Weight Loss

The human body can be described as an amazing machine. It was created to move. Moving our bodies is important for our health.

Exercise is good for your health and helps you tone your muscles. This will make you feel healthier both mentally and physically. Exercise is an important part of weight loss.

  1. Exercise boosts metabolism. When you're active, your body will use energy. Every time you move, your heart beats faster, blood flows to your muscles, and your lungs absorb oxygen. All of these activities consume energy. When you are exercising, you burn extra calories by increasing your metabolic rate. Calories refer to how much energy you use during physical activity.
  2. Exercise reduces appetite. Exercise can help you lose weight.
  3. Exercise increases strength. Muscle tissue requires more energy to function than fat tissue. Therefore, if you build lean muscles mass, you will not need as much food to maintain your current weight.
  4. Exercise releases endorphins. Endorphins are hormones which make you happy. When you exercise, they are released into the bloodstream. Endorphins have been shown to prevent pain signals from reaching your brain. This results in a feeling of wellbeing.
  5. Exercise improves self-esteem. Regular exercise is associated with higher self-esteem. People who exercise regularly live longer and healthier lives.

  • According to Harvard Health, it's estimated that a 155-pound (70-kg) person burns around 167 calories per 30 minutes of walking at a moderate pace of 4 mph (6.4 km/h) (5). (healthline.com)
  • According to Harvard Health, it's estimated that a 155-pound (70-kg) person burns roughly 112 calories per 30 minutes of weight training (5). (healthline.com)
  • Another study found that 24 weeks of weight training led to a 9% increase in metabolic rate among men, which equated to burning approximately 140 more calories per day. (healthline.com)
